Responsible for assisting the Director of Compliance with maintaining effective compliance programs for the bank. These programs include, but are not limited to, the Community Reinvestment Act (CRA), Home Mortgage Disclosure Act (HMDA), Lending, Fair Lending, Deposit, and General Compliance Programs (Compliance Programs).  This includes monitoring the Company’s Compliance Program to ensure compliance with Federal and State banking regulations and assist with developing and implementing the Company’s Compliance Program. In addition, the Compliance Analyst is responsible for adhering to and complying with all Company policies and procedures and Federal and State banking laws.
